In our Brussels to Madrid EV duel, the Renault 5 E-Tech 150 beats the MG MG4 64kWh by 27 minutes, completing the 1566km route in 17h 18min. The key advantage? 2 fewer charging stops. Route calculated on September 8, 2026 using real-time charging station data.
The MG MG4 64kWh's 360km range doesn't beat the Renault 5 E-Tech 150's 330km here - charging speed and efficiency matter more.
The Renault 5 E-Tech 150 needs only 9 charging stops compared to 11 for the slowest vehicle, saving valuable time.

Why the Renault 5 E-Tech 150 Won
The Renault 5 E-Tech 150 achieved a 27-minute advantage over MG MG4 64kWh on this 1566km route. Key factors:
- Fewer charging stops: 9 stops vs 11 for the slowest vehicle means less time spent finding and connecting to chargers.
- Faster charging: Total charging time of 2h 5min vs 2h 31min thanks to higher peak charging speeds or better charging curve.
- Better efficiency: Lower energy consumption (~247 kWh vs ~265 kWh) means less time spent charging.
